Bulb Farming in the Nation : Possibilities and Challenges

Garlic production in Kenya is progressively showing a lucrative venture, presenting significant avenues for growers , especially in cooler regions. Demand for garlic, both domestically and for export to regional markets , is increasing , fueled by its preference in traditional dishes and its use in the medicinal sector . However, this expanding industry faces quite a few obstacles . These include limited access to certified seeds , increasing production costs , after-harvest losses due to inadequate preservation facilities, and volatility in market rates .

  • Limited availability to financing
  • Pest and weed outbreaks
  • Shortage of advanced training among farmers

Addressing these difficulties through enhanced horticultural methods, state assistance , and capital injection in infrastructure is vital to unlocking the full promise of garlic cultivation in Kenya.
